Internationalization 某些民族字符被屏蔽在崇高的文字中3

Internationalization 某些民族字符被屏蔽在崇高的文字中3,internationalization,keyboard-shortcuts,sublimetext,sublimetext3,Internationalization,Keyboard Shortcuts,Sublimetext,Sublimetext3,我在波兰键盘上使用升华文本3(在Windows 7中设置了硬件和键盘),无法输入“ć”(“c”带波兰口音——右Alt+c)和“Ś”(大写“s”带口音——右Alt+Shift+c) 在整个波兰语特定的一组18个字符中(ęó261;śłżźĘØŚŹĆŃ),这两个字符在崇高的文本3中有点奇怪 造成这种情况的原因是什么?是否有任何解决办法,从剪贴板复制粘贴这些信件 我很确定,这不是由于核心编辑器和插件之间的键盘绑定冲突(我已经安装了十几个插件)造成的,因为我在首选项>键绑定--User中添加了这两行代码

我在波兰键盘上使用升华文本3(在Windows 7中设置了硬件和键盘),无法输入“ć”(“c”带波兰口音——右Alt+c)和“Ś”(大写“s”带口音——右Alt+Shift+c)

在整个波兰语特定的一组18个字符中(
ęó261;śłżźĘØŚŹĆŃ
),这两个字符在崇高的文本3中有点奇怪

造成这种情况的原因是什么?是否有任何解决办法,从剪贴板复制粘贴这些信件

我很确定,这不是由于核心编辑器和插件之间的键盘绑定冲突(我已经安装了十几个插件)造成的,因为我在
首选项>键绑定--User
中添加了这两行代码:

{ "keys": ["alt+c"], "command": "insert_snippet", "args": {"contents": "ć"} },
{ "keys": ["shift+alt+s"], "command": "insert_snippet", "args": {"contents": "Ś"} },
它甚至一点帮助都没有(任何可能的冲突都会被上面的配置更改所覆盖)


这个问题似乎起源于崇高文本3的核心代码。我不知道它是否以及如何影响其他使用特定语言字符的语言?

Sublime Text 3在按右键Alt和Ctrl+左键Alt之间没有任何区别。这是一个在许多编辑器中发现的经典错误,这让非拉丁字母用户的生活有点噩梦

事实证明,这两个键绑定与其中一个插件(在我的例子中是一个插件)定义的键盘快捷键冲突。要解决此问题,必须在用户键盘设置中重新定义这些键:

{ "keys": ["ctrl+alt+c"], "command": "insert_snippet", "args": {"contents": "ć"} },
{ "keys": ["ctrl+shift+alt+s"], "command": "insert_snippet", "args": {"contents": "Ś"} },

这将解决问题,但禁用用于预览当前行提交的代码的快捷方式。你需要为它定义一个新的键绑定,或者停止使用这个键盘组合。

在我的例子中,FileHeader插件偷了我的“ą”,而MarkdownEditing则偷了“ś”Pylinter偷了ć,ź,ż